What Are The Precautions For Second-hand Excavator Engine Maintenance?

Jun 02, 2020

(1) Prevent the engine from accelerating immediately after starting. Under normal circumstances, a certain amount of lubricating oil will remain in the bearing, which can be used for lubrication at the engine and idling speed. However, if the engine speed exceeds 1000r/min, there is a need for lubricating oil flow. Lubrication, it takes at least 15~305 to form oil pressure and oil flow in the lubrication system after the engine is started. If it starts with the throttle open, the maximum speed can be reached within 2s, which means that the bearing will be in In the lubricated state, and running at a higher speed, it is easy to cause bearing damage. For this reason, it should be remembered that the throttle must be started when the throttle is in the idle position, that is, the engine speed must not exceed 1000 r/min for at least 30 seconds. If the engine is left for more than two days, in order to provide lubrication for starting, the engine can be turned (cut off the fuel) until the oil pressure is displayed before starting.


(2) Try to avoid the engine working under low speed and heavy load for a long time. The engine works under low speed and heavy load. The bearing will be in the state of boundary lubrication, especially when the engine speed is reduced to the vibration point, due to the effect of vibration waves. The possibility of direct contact is extremely great. For this reason, the low-speed and heavy-load working conditions should be limited to a minimum.


   (3) Regularly check the lubricating oil. If necessary, add or replace the machine. In the process of using the machine, the oil level of the oil pan should be checked in time. If it is insufficient, it should be added.


  Check the quality of the lubricating oil. You can observe the lubricating oil on the dipstick with experience to make a rough judgment, that is, at the same time when checking the oil level, make a visual inspection of the lubricating oil quality to determine whether the lubricating oil needs to be replaced.


   How to replace the lubricant: Generally, after the engine is turned off, the waste oil is released while hot, and then add new lubricant, preferably combined with oil change to clean the lubrication system once, so that the new lubricant added will not be contaminated.
